Output 90aa2da340903b4749c9401ea2acd0e5705b87062d8279b5f90e3adce97b01b6:4

value
568502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ca409717455824d1f04f0ebf621db78d7b1bdc3 OP_EQUAL
address
3Mof6EFGXCfFp2LNjBT6EULiG7kkXvRLC6
transaction
90aa2da340903b4749c9401ea2acd0e5705b87062d8279b5f90e3adce97b01b6
spent
true